Spruce Lake Industrial Park

In 1975, the Province of New Brunswick opened Spruce Lake Industrial Park. The third industrial park in Saint John, NB, it was developed to accommodate major expansion planned for the city's west side. In 1993, Saint John Industrial Parks Ltd. took over management of the park.

Focused on the heavy industrial sector since 1990, Spruce Lake Industrial Park's continued success is due in large part to its exceptional location and transportation links. Today, there are 35 companies in the park, which employ more than 500 people.
